Thanksgiving in Dubai
We celebrated Thanksgiving today (Friday). We planned on buying a duck this year since we don't have a roasting pan, but we found a half turkey at Lulu's, so we brought that home instead. This is the first year I've cooked a turkey for Thanksgiving, and it turned out pretty good!
It was small enough toshove put in the crockpot. I rubbed the skin with sea salt, then poured cranberry sauce all over the top, and let it cook for about 4 hours. Then I put the whole dutch oven into the big oven for another hour and basted it with butter. Yum!
I also made stuffing (Joe's Maw-Maw's recipe), garlic mashed potatoes, gravy, sweet peas, and a lemon pound cake. It actually smelled like Thanksgiving in here :)
